Simon Mignolet predicts Liverpool v Man United
Simon Mignolet looks ahead to Liverpool's crunch Europa League clash with Manchester United on Thursday
Simon Mignolet is backing Liverpool to beat Manchester United and take a big step towards the quarter-finals of the Europa League on Thursday night.
The Merseyside outfit are preparing to host Louis van Gaal’s men at Anfield in the first leg of their last 16 clash this week.
With Liverpool currently languishing in seventh place in the Premier League table, the Reds’ best chance of qualifying for next season’s Champions League may come through winning the Europa League this term.
It is the first time that the two Premier League sides have locked horns in European competition, and Mignolet is confident that Jurgen Klopp’s men have what it takes to reach the last eight.
Speaking to talkSPORT, Mignolet said: “Let’s hope it is going to be a great night at Anfield.
“There has been a lot of big games in Europe at Anfield so hopefully we can do it again on Thursday.
“It is a big game for both clubs and everybody has seen what a great tournament the Europa League is. We want to go as far as we can do.
“We look forward to it and hopefully we will get through to the next round.”
Liverpool head into the game on the back of their dramatic 2-1 win over Crystal Palace in the Premier League on Sunday.
